This would be great. I ended up using the text representation + SHA256 in
Avrobase for my schema keys. I would love to see a standard way that worked
across languages and no matter how mangled the schema JSON was rendered. On the
0.001% collision rate, that seems high to me - would a 128-bit hash be a better
choice?
